目的:探讨上颌窦的增龄性变化规律。方法:选取鼻旁窦螺旋CT检查结果正常的患者540例(1 080侧),其中男、女各270例;年龄7~81岁,按年龄分为9组:A组7~12岁,B组13~17岁,C组18~20岁,D组21~24岁,E组25~28岁,F组29~35岁,G组36~40岁,H组41~65岁,I组>65~81岁,每组按性别又分为男、女两组,每组30例(60侧)。测量上颌窦容积和三维径线,计算气化系数。结果:男性和女性上颌窦容积、三维径线随年龄变化趋势基本一致,在7~20岁线性增大,13~17岁增长最快,18~20岁达峰值,21~28岁小幅下降,29~35岁出现第2次增长高峰,36~40岁大幅下降,41岁后达到稳定状态;气化系数各年龄组无差异。结论:上颌窦容积在青少年阶段随年龄变化,中老年阶段达到稳定状态,气化系数无增龄性改变。
Objective: To investigate the age-related changes of maxillary sinus. Methods: A total of 540 patients (1080 sides) with normal nasal spiral CT were enrolled in this study. There were 270 males and 270 females. The patients were 7 to 81 years old and divided into 9 groups according to their ages. Group A was 7 to 12 years old and B Group 13-17, Group C 18-20, Group D 21-24, Group E 25-28, Group F 29-35, Group G 36-40, Group H 41-65, Group I > 65 ~ 81 years old, each group by sex is divided into male and female groups, 30 cases (60 sides). Measurement of maxillary sinus volume and three-dimensional diameter, calculated gasification coefficient. Results: The trend of maxillary sinus volume and three-dimensional diameter of males and females was basically the same with age, increasing linearly from 7 to 20 years old, increasing fastest from 13 to 17 years old, reaching the peak from 18 to 20 years old and slightly decreasing from 21 to 28 years old, 29 to 35 years old appeared the second peak of growth, a sharp decline in 36 to 40 years old, reached a steady state after the age of 41; gasification coefficient of all age groups no difference. Conclusion: The volume of maxillary sinus changes with age in adolescence, and reaches a steady state in middle-aged and elderly patients. There is no age-related change of gasification coefficient.
